Fat is a fascinating exploration of human relationships and pretense, set against the backdrop of a night that should be magical but quickly unravels. Itzik, the producer, is more caught up in his image than Efrat's needs, which creates this palpable tension throughout. The atmosphere feels heavy, almost claustrophobic at times, as Efrat's plans clash with Itzik's ambitions. The pacing is deliberate, allowing the viewer to linger on the awkward moments and unspoken words. Performances have this raw quality, capturing the essence of their characters' desires and frustrations. It’s distinct for how it showcases the complexity of intentions and the weight of expectations, all while crafting a drama that feels both intimate and unexpectedly relatable.
